The two Ron Drager owned tracks have released their 2026 Schedules, with some surprises. The ARCA Menards Series will race at both tracks, with the National Championship taking to Toledo in May and the East Series heading to Flat Rock in August. The much anticipated return of supermodifieds at Toledo, brings the Outlaw 350 Supermodified Sprint Series to Toledo for the first time and a return to Flat Rock after a great showing in 2024.

Seven races are scheduled for the half-mile Toledo Speedway, highlighted by the ARCA Menards Series in May and the USAC Silver Crown Series Championship race in October. The ASA STARS National Tour will host the Glass City 200 for the fourth consecutive season at Toledo in September, while the 500 Sprint Car Tour returns for another action-packed event. The Outlaw 350 Supermodified Sprint Series brings Supermodified action back to the half-mile for the first time in over 15 years. Two school bus figure 8 events complete the racing portion of the schedule.

Just up the road to the north, at Flat Rock Speedway a full season of short track racing awaits! Flat Rock’s 18-race schedule includes the return of the Outlaw 350 Supermodified Sprint Series after a year away, the Great Lakes Truck Tour and the ARCA Menards Series East all hitting the track in 2026 along with regular competition of Outlaw Late Models, Street Stocks, Late Model Sportsman, Factory Stocks and Figure 8 racing. For Late Model fans, the June 6th visit from the CRA Turn One Pro Series (formerly Jeg’s All Star Tour) is joined by the Outlaw Late Models, the best of both types of Late Models in the region.

Northwestern Ohio’s only paved oval track (Toledo) and Southeast Michigan’s bullring (Flat Rock) are locked and loaded for a season full of short track racing action.
